I am back again with some cute baby cards made with products from Spellbinders.


Here are the two cards:




To make these cards, I put an A2 white folded card base into my MISTI. I then arranged the stamps from the new Spellbinders Hello Baby stamp set onto the card. I started by placing the "congratulations!," stork, and banner and stamping them in place on both cards. I then stamped "so tiny, so small and loved by all!" under both banners. To finish the stamping, I stamped "it's a boy!" on one and "it's a girl!" on the other. I used Altenew Obsidian Pigment Ink for all of my stamping.


As the ink was drying, I dug through my scraps to find a blue and pink scrap to die cut a border from using the new Spellbinders Ribbon and Trim Borders die along with my Sizzix Big Shot and magic mat.


I then colored the cards using my Prismacolor colored pencils. Specific colors are below:

  • Stork: 20% Warm Grey, 10% Warm Grey, White, Orange, Yellowed Orange, and Sunburst Yellow

  • Pooh: Goldenrod, Jasmine, and Eggshell

  • Boy bag/banner: Indigo Blue, Mediterranean Blue, and Blue Lake

  • Girl bag/banner: Dahlia Purple, Mulberry, and Hot Pink


I glued the ribbon trim to the left side of each card using Art Glitter Glue and then finished them off with some gems and pearls from my stash.
